Why Timely Repairs Matter

If you’ve ever been stranded on the roadside, you know the stress that brings. Trust me, I wouldn’t wish it on anyone! And it usually happens when you least expect it. Here’s the thing: keeping up with auto repairs can save you time, money, and a whole lot of frustration.

Here are a few reasons why you should pay attention to your car maintenance:

  • Safety First: A well-maintained vehicle is safer to drive. Brake issues or tire problems can lead to accidents.
  • Cost-Effective: Regular checks can prevent small problems from becoming expensive repairs. A quick oil change is cheaper than an engine replacement!
  • Resale Value: If you decide to sell your car later, its condition will determine the price. A car in good shape fetches a better value.

Choosing the Right Shop in Middleton

Finding a reliable mechanic can feel like looking for a needle in a haystack. But in Middleton, you’re in luck! There are plenty of good options around. Just remember, it’s not always about the price. Quality matters too!

Here are a few tips to find the right auto repair shop:

  • Ask for Recommendations: Talk to friends, family, or co-workers. They might know a trustworthy mechanic.
  • Check Reviews: Google and Yelp can provide insights into other customers’ experiences. Try to look for places with consistent positive reviews.
  • Visit the Shop: A quick visit can tell you a lot. Is it clean? Do they seem professional? Do they communicate well?
